  • After the main event of PWG's Battle of Los Angeles 2005, Chris Bosh attempts to cut the famous Austin 3:16 promo on Styles, but when he gets to the part about the Bible, AJ, who is already sore from losing and a pretty devoted Christian, goes nuclear, breaks character, steals the mike and yells at him for disrespecting his religion. What makes it hilarious is that AJ Styles, even then a pretty awesome pro wrestler, apparently doesn't know one of the most famous quotes in pro wrestling history.
    "Don't you ever...EVER mock my Jesus."
  • At the start of their classic Unbreakable 2005 match, Samoa Joe and AJ Styles gang up on Christopher Daniels. Joe nails a falling Daniels with a savage kick across the back that can be heard through the area. AJ pushes him back, yelling "that's not how you do it!" He then kicks Daniels himself and yells at Joe "that's how you do it!" Joe nodded as if thinking "okay, not bad" and then kicks Daniels again. AJ waves a finger at him before giving Daniels another kick. The payoff is Daniels leaping to his feet screaming "Stop...kicking me!"....and Joe kicks him across the chest while Styles kicks him in the legs.

  • During CHIKARA's 2015 King of Trios, AJ went for his springboard forearm only to slip off the ropes. The next night, he's hesitant to do the move again and just walks back into the ring, and when he goes for it again, he first gets pulled off the apron by Daniel Moloney, and another time during the match with Team AAA he slips even worse than before and eats shit, forcing him and the Bucks to go to the outside and recover, resulting in this amazing outburst:
    AJ: I HATE LUCHA ROPES!!!
  • Michael Cole had AJ on for a sit-down interview in February of 2016, a month after his much-lauded debut. Cole asked him what makes WWE so different from anywhere else he'd ever performed. AJ's response?
    AJ: The catering.

  • AJ is noted to be a huge gamer. As shown on Up, Up, Down, Down, he's also noted to be quite the Sore Loser. Former TNA and current WWE companions Xavier Woods and Samoa Joe have gone on record to on multiple occasions AJ refused to give up playing the longer he lost and would often throw tantrums until he got his wins backnote . Of particular note is the game of Madden NFL he played against Seth Rollins. He got so worked up that he Rage Quit before finishing the game, and blamed his loss on the fact they were playing on a Playstation and not an Xbox. By the time he did get his rematch against Rollins on an Xbox - a rematch which, mind you, he lost - he entered a Heroic BSoD.
